Will we be able to hold a funeral for a loved one who is being cremated?

Some families who are new to Tulsa, OK cremations may be under the impression that funerals can’t be held for those who are being cremated. But this isn’t the case. Although families don’t have to hold funerals for those loved ones who are cremated, they should always try to do it. By holding a funeral for your loved one prior to their cremation, you’ll be able to say your goodbyes to them. You’ll also be able to come to terms with their death so that you can move forward with the grieving process.

Is our loved one’s religion going to accept us choosing cremation?

For many years, the vast majority of religions were not on board with the idea of families choosing to cremate their loved ones. But over the last century or so, most religions have finally come to embrace cremation as an option. There are still some religions out there that aren’t giving in. They continue to forbid families from cremating their loved ones. But these religions are few and far between in this day and age.

What will we be able to do with a loved one’s cremated remains?

After you and your family cremate a loved one, you’ll be given their cremated remains back. This might concern you since you won’t always know what you would like to do with them next. You’ll be happy to hear that you will have a wide range of options. You can take the remains home and put them out on display. You can also bury them in a cemetery or arrange to have them stored in a cremation niche in a columbarium. You might even want to consider the idea of scattering your loved one’s remains in a place that was very special to them.

Are our loved one’s cremation services going to be expensive?

One of the biggest benefits of cremating a loved one versus burying them is that it will not be expensive. In spite of the fact that cremation is more popular than ever before, cremating a loved one will still only cost a fraction of what burying them will. If your family is going to be on a tight budget while planning funeral services for a loved one, you’ll like knowing that cremating them isn’t going to break the bank by any stretch of the imagination.
